The linear equation that is parallel to 8x - 10y = -2 and contains (1, -2) is:

4x - 5y = 14

So the last option is the correct one.

Which of the following equations is parallel to 8x - 10y = -2?

Remember that two linear equations are parallel only if both lines have the same slope (or coefficients if it is written in standard form) and different y-intercept.

Here our line is:

8x - 10y = -2

If we divide all the equation by 2, we will get:

(8x - 10y)/2 = -2/2

4x - 5y = -1

So any equation of the form:

4x - 5y = c, where c ≠ -1

Is parallel to 8x - 10y = -2

Now we want our line to pass through (1, -2), replacing these values in our line we get:

4x - 5y = c

4*1 -  5*-2 = c

4 + 10 = c

14 = c

Then the linear equation is:

4x - 5y = 14

So the correct option is the last one.

One angle measures 130°, and another angle measures (8k + 58)°. If the angles are vertical angles, determine the value of k.

Answers

Vertical angles are pairs of angles that are located on opposite sides of a line and are equal in measure, the value of k is 9.

How to find value of k ?

Vertical angles are pairs of angles that are located on opposite sides of a line and are equal in measure. They are formed when two lines intersect, and they are always congruent, or equal in measure.

That if one angle measures 130°, the measure of its vertical angle must also be 130°.

If the other angle has a measure of (8k + 58)°, and it is a vertical angle to the angle that measures 130°, then it must also have a measure of 130°.

We can set up the equation 130 = 8k + 58 and solve for k to find the value of k.

Subtracting 58 from both sides gives us 72 = 8k. Dividing both sides by 8 gives us k = 9.

Therefore, the value of k is 9.
